Abstract
Ventricular Assist Devices (VADs) have been lately considered as an efficient destination therapy for heart disease, achieving remarkable survival scores. This paper presents an integrated end-to-end VAD patient architecture consisting of a web-based HL7 compatible Specialist Monitoring Application, an Android-based Patient Monitoring Application and a portable embedded Auto-Regulation Unit is described, delivering for the first time an interconnected solution that not only combines the characteristics of EHR systems and allows the efficient monitoring of patients´ and VAD status, but also enables the remote control, configuration and auto-regulation of any VAD.
